Four Minutes

story forty-three

Listen · 3:22

REVIEW, AS FILED

The film is the one at the counter — two people, four seasons, one counter between them, and everything that matters passed across it with the change. I saw it on the first evening, in the third row: I wept where the year-turn comes, when her hands stop being quick. The lead does with two fingers on a saucer what most performers cannot do with a war. And the ending — she says come with me, and they take the dusk boat, and the camera stays on the counter while their voices go out of the room — the ending is why we have the form at all. It is the truest thing the year has given us.

ANNOTATIONS OF THE STANDARD VERSION

The standard version (v.11) runs four minutes shorter than the version described. The difference is not itemized.

Versions prior to v.11 are not held. The reviewer’s ticket records attendance on the first evening; attendance is not a version.

v.10 superseded. Date of supersession held. Elements not held.

The reviewer’s account of the third season is accurate in every particular.

Screening report, first evening: print struck from v.10. No incidents.

No boat appears in the standard version.

The line quoted as “come with me” reads, in the standard version, “come again.”

In the standard version she remains at the counter. The final image is the counter, closed, in the fourth season, which the reviewer will recognize as consistent with his praise of the counter as the film’s true subject.

Two hundred and six filings describe the version described. Two hundred and six corrected filings are appended. The reviewer is not singular.

Reviews describing scenes not present in the standard version are corrected filings within the meaning of the schedule. A corrected filing is submitted at the filer’s own cost; the schedule is free to consult. A corrected filing is appended. The original is retained for training purposes.

CORRECTED FILING

The film is the one at the counter — two people, four seasons, one counter, and everything that matters passed across it with the change. I saw it again last week, the same seat, booked from the phone. I wept at the same minute, to the second. The screening report will show it. The runtime is as stated. The line is come again. I have not seen the version I described and cannot account for having described it. She remains: the film ends where it lived, at the counter, in the fourth season, with her hands slow at last, and the room emptying around a person who has decided, or been decided. I have checked my notes against the version now showing, and this filing conforms in every particular. Nothing is unaccounted for. I am going again on the first evening of next month, and the evening after, and I will keep going until it ends the way I remember, which it will. It is the truest thing the year has given us.

The standard version is v.12 as of this morning. The difference is not itemized.
